Alternative to mem_cred_t.add_cert added, which returns the certificate.

If the certificate is already cached, the cached version is returned.

/**
* Add a certificate to the credential set, returning a reference to it or
* to a cached duplicate.
*
* @param trusted TRUE to serve certificate as trusted
* @param cert certificate, reference gets owned by set
* @return reference to cert or a previously cached duplicate
*/
certificate_t *(*add_cert_ref)(mem_cred_t *this, bool trusted,
certificate_t *cert);
